Output 73dcdc0c9f8301f55473c32e0fce85fff22155432ea9057e83709907ea803e2d:0

value
4627816
script pubkey
OP_HASH160 OP_PUSHBYTES_20 db7f4fe7790ee0ec8d333ff223cb7fc81e83dc71 OP_EQUAL
address
3MhcRMcUa9QZV23sotULUKnc1aXRFnNKsn
transaction
73dcdc0c9f8301f55473c32e0fce85fff22155432ea9057e83709907ea803e2d
confirmations
211366
spent
true